**Ticket: Regis schema registry returns stale event versions**

Severity: high. After last night's deploy, the Regis registry serves v3 of the shipment-created schema to some consumers while v4 is marked current. Suspect cache warmup raced the migration. Impact: the Palefort ingest workers drop roughly 2% of events on validation. Workaround: flush the registry cache node by node; do not restart all at once or consumers stall. Fix likely lands in the next patch. The affected deployment's build identifier is recorded below for correlation.

build token for kawep-kagug: htk6_ee12db

Welcome, plugin folks! Quick note on KioskPal's watchdog before you ship anything. The watchdog pings your plugin every 15 seconds, and if it misses three heartbeats it restarts the whole kiosk shell — yes, even mid-transaction, so keep your handlers snappy. You can tune the heartbeat interval locally, but production values are locked by the Brightgate ops team. To let your plugin authenticate its heartbeat responses during local testing, the watchdog needs a signing secret in your .env. Add the following line to it:

sealed setting: LEDGER_TOKEN20=6148d35bbb480b0ab79e

Checklist — Off-site run, Halden Point

☐ Receive returned demo units (Orbix tablets, 12 count) from the roadshow van.
☐ Check serials against the loan sheet; flag any missing styluses.
☐ Wipe nothing on-site — refurb team handles resets.
☐ Repack in original foam trays, seal with tamper tape.
☐ Stage by the side door for Tuesday collection. Courier hand-over instruction is below.

courier memo of yajof-yawep: the ulaix silath courier leaves the casax ledger at gate 3093 under passcode 598820

Handover Note — Director Transition, Ashgrove Manufacturing

To the sales leads: as I hand over to Priya, note that the Tellerby plant will run at 80% capacity through Q3 while line four is retooled. Quote lead times accordingly and flag large orders early. The confidential planning detail appears directly below.

management briefing: Only 33 of the 205 pilot accounts renewed Kasath, so a churn review is set for October 17. Weniusek Logistics is in early talks to buy Holethax Freight for about $345.6 million.